Pre-formed droplet-stabilized GUVs are passed through an injection region where they come into … WebJul 20, 2016 · A limitation is that GUV formation must be carried out below the melting point of the gel to avoid lower yield and GUV contamination. Both agarose and PVA are available in variants differing in their melting points, and care must be taken to choose the appropriate one when using higher temperatures to facilitate GUV formation from lipid mixtures. lstx property management texas
